Meeting notes — loan coordination, Bramleigh Museum. Confirmed: the four framed works on loan from the Osterfield Collection will travel crated, with condition reports sealed inside each crate lid pocket. Receiving staff must photograph seals before opening and countersign the loan register the same day. Storage is reserved in the climate-controlled annexe. The courier hand-over must follow the confidential instruction below.

dispatch memo: the istwyn norwyn courier leaves the lamael kaswyn briwyn tamix jorael gorix zoreth holir ledger at gate 3079 under passcode 677723

## Step 3: Lock down the PromptShield banner config

Quick one for review: the PromptShield consent banner now stores user choices server-side instead of in a local cookie, so the old cookie-scope settings are gone. Heads up that the consent log is append-only and retention is enforced at write time — worth a close look. We've also disabled the legacy opt-in bypass entirely. Before sign-off, please check that staging and production both run with the configuration values below.

service settings:
[pelius]
port = 7000
region = north-2
host = pelius.tolvaqhq.internal
team = casax
timeout_ms = 2000
retries = 1

This PR addresses the penny-level discrepancies support has been fielding on Tillgate invoices involving multi-hop conversions. Previously we rounded after each intermediate conversion, which compounded errors on long chains; we now carry full precision internally and round exactly once at display time, using banker's rounding to avoid systematic bias. Refunds recompute from the stored raw amount, so reversals now match originals to the cent. The precision and rounding behavior are governed by the following constants:

tuning table, yahap-hahip:
BUDGETS = {
    "praiel": 88,
    "quenox": 61,
    "nordor": 332,
    "gorix": 835,
    "ruswyn": 186,
}

Handover note — Relevance tuning, Marisol to successor. The Findlegrange relevance notes live in the tuned-weights notebook on the Opaline share; every experiment since the March re-rank is logged there with before/after NDCG figures. Please keep that history intact — it explains why synonyms are weighted down. The notebook is encrypted at rest, and access for future maintainers goes through the recovery passphrase recorded immediately below.

vault phrase of bawip-bafog = ulawyn-druax